{{Short description|Data processing chain}} {{Multiple issues| {{More citations needed|date=September 2019}} {{Lead too short|date=July 2024}} }} In [[computing]], a '''pipeline''', also known as a '''data pipeline''', is a set of [[data]] processing elements connected in series, where the output of one element is the input of the next one. The elements of a pipeline are often executed in parallel or in time-sliced fashion. Some amount of [[buffer (computer science)|buffer storage]] is often inserted between elements.
